Jacquard Fabric -- The Comprehensive Analysis of Women's Runway
In this season's women's fashion show, jacquard fabrics have a lower frequency of appearance compared to other styles and categories of fabrics, and the main trend is the widespread use of three-dimensional texture and tactile jacquard fabrics. Looking at the 2024 Spring/Summer women's fashion show, six key styles of jacquard fabrics can be analyzed: three-dimensional relief, layered flower cutting, luxurious metal, regular geometry, plain silk, and retro flowers. The most popular fabric style with three-dimensional relief accounts for less than one-third, and the significant upward trend is mainly applied to the development of outerwear items; The proportion of layered cut and luxurious metal style jacquard fabrics is equivalent to 18% and 17%, respectively, both showing an upward trend this season; The proportion of regular geometric, plain silk, and vintage jacquard fabrics has significantly decreased compared to the previous two seasons, at 13%, 12%, and 6%, respectively. Jacquard fabric is mainly used for the development of skirt and suit categories, with skirt accounting for nearly half of the total in this season. The data and materials in this report mainly come from fashion weeks in Milan, Paris, London, and New York, focusing on new trends in jacquard fabrics during the four major fashion weeks.

Decorative Fabric -- The Comprehensive Runway Analysis of Menswear
In the 2023 spring/summer men's fashion runway show, three-dimensional decorative fabrics trend towards everyday wear, mainly featuring bead embroidery, appliqué, three-dimensional flowers, sequin embroidery, and rhinestones. Among them, DIOR MEN's embossed eyelet decoration technique is relatively novel and has practicality and easy maintenance. Valentino's improved appliqué technique creates suits with fashionable attributes for multiple occasions. LOEWE's hot drilling technique in the same color as the bottom and Etro's fabric with all-over hot drilling patterns lead the innovation direction of decorative fabric development.

Textured Jacquard Fabric -- The Fabric Analysis of Première Vision Paris
At Spring/Summer 2024 Première Vision Paris, jacquard fabrics show vigorous designs and strong embossed effects. Inspired by plants, the textures of flowers and leaves are enlarged and restructured into new patterns. Jacquard, clipping and carving and relief create textured fabrics; cotton base cloth is combined with monochromatic jacquard for a natural vibe.

Embellishment & Jacquard -- The Comprehensive Runway Analysis of Menswear
Embellished fabrics and jacquard fabrics show an outstanding performance on S/S 2023 men’s runway shows. Artistic flower, stylish embellishment, statement sequin and futuristic metal are the main styles for embellished fabrics. Futuristic metal-tone materials become the key trend; multiple embellishments are combined with creativity; classic sequins form artistic geos and motifs. Giorgio Armani continues classic jacquard motifs such as geometric dobby. The combination with multiple techniques will be a new trend for jacquard fabrics.

Knitted Fabric -- The Comprehensive Runway Analysis of Menswear
Men’s knitted fabrics on A/W 2023 runways are divided into five styles: Retro Artistic, Athleisure, Casual Business, Smart Business, and Classic Business. Trending Athleisure and Smart Business capture the most parts. Practical loop cloth is continued; ultrathin air layer presents an uptrend; furry surface and stretch, smooth fabrics are the trending knitted fabrics. Besides, transparent fabrics and additional accessories are also noteworthy.

Knitted Fabric -- The Comprehensive Analysis of Menswear Catwalks
With the arriving post-epidemic era, people are more advocating and longing for a comfortable and relaxed way of life. Throughout the A/W 21/22 menswear catwalks, knitted fabric plays an important role among all the fabrics. Basic and practical cotton Lycra, cotton pile loop and napping sweatshirt fabric are still popular. The artistic stripe and check fabric with new colors has more delicate texture. The tie-dyed pile loop is also reinterpreted in this season, and its color is more gentle and comfortable. Plush knitted fabric on loose silhouette creates the unique thermal feeling in this season.
